VACATIONING EDITOR MEETS MANY BIG LEAGUE BALLMEN

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Sarasota, Fla. -- (Baseball briefs caught by CRIMSON editor vacationing on salary check.) Dizzy Dean--on train from Bradenton to Jacksonville, restrained by Mrs. Dean but declaring he was worth at least as much as holdout Gehrig and would not sign for under $47,000.

Wes Ferrell--beering in "Manhattan Club", modestly admitting he always pitched enough winning games to get a pennant for any club but seeming to infer that there was distinct lack of talent among some of the other Sox moundsmen.

Jimmy Foxx-showing necessity for much waistline work, alternately golfing and pokering with Ferrells, Waners, etc. at the "Bobby Jones Golf Club"--no statements but many all too censorable exclamations.
